Introduction. Primary spontaneous pneumothorax (PSP) is a disorder commonly encountered in healthy young individuals. There is no differentiation between PSP and secondary pneumothorax (SP) in the current version of the International Classification of Diseases (ICD-10). This complicates the conduct of epidemiological studies on the subject.Objective. To validate the accuracy of an algorithm that identifies cases of PSP from administrative databases.Methods. The charts of 150 patients who consulted the emergency room (ER) with a recorded main diagnosis of pneumothorax were reviewed to define the type of pneumothorax that occurred. The corresponding hospital administrative data collected during previous hospitalizations and ER visits were processed through the proposed algorithm. The results were compared over two different age groups.Results. There were 144 cases of pneumothorax correctly coded (96%). The results obtained from the PSP algorithm demonstrated a significantly higher sensitivity (97% versus 81%,p=0.038) and positive predictive value (87% versus 46%,p<0.001) in patients under 40 years of age than in older patients.Conclusions. The proposed algorithm is adequate to identify cases of PSP from administrative databases in the age group classically associated with the disease. This makes possible its utilization in large population-based studies.

α1-Antitrypsin deficiency (AATD) is a genetically determined disorder that is associated with different clinical manifestations. We aimed to assess the prevalence of diagnosed AATD and its comorbidities using a large healthcare database.In this retrospective longitudinal observational study, we analysed data from 4 million insurants. Using International Classification of Diseases revision 10 (ICD-10) codes, we assessed the prevalence, comorbidities and healthcare utilisation of AATD patients (E88.0 repeatedly coded) relative to non-AATD patients with chronic obstructive pulmonary disease (COPD), emphysema or asthma.In our study population, we identified 673 AATD patients (590 aged ≥30 years), corresponding to a prevalence of 23.73 per 100 000 in all age groups and 29.36 per 100 000 in those ≥30 years. Based on the number of AATD cases detected in the sample size (673 out of 2 836 585), we extrapolated that there were 19 162 AATD cases in Germany during the years studied. AATD patients had a higher prevalence of arterial hypertension, chronic kidney disease and diabetes relative to non-AATD asthma or emphysema patients. When compared to non-AATD COPD patients, AATD patients had significantly more consultations and more frequent and longer hospitalisations.Our data strengthen the assumption that AATD is associated with a variety of other diseases. Healthcare utilisation appears to be higher among AATD patients as compared to patients with non-AATD-related obstructive lung diseases.

AbstractIn the late 1980s The Netherlands Twin Register (NTR) was established by recruiting young twins and multiples at birth and by approaching adolescent and young adult twins through city councils. The Adult NTR (ANTR) includes twins, their parents, siblings, spouses and their adult offspring. The number of participants in the ANTR who take part in survey and / or laboratory studies is over 22,000 subjects. A special group of participants consists of sisters who are mothers of twins. In the Young NTR (YNTR), data on more than 50,000 young twins have been collected. Currently we are extending the YNTR by including siblings of twins. Participants in YNTR and ANTR have been phenotyped every 2 to 3 years in longitudinal survey studies, since 1986 and 1991 for the YNTR and ANTR, respectively. The resulting large population-based datasets are used for genetic epidemiological studies and also, for example, to advance phenotyping through the development of new syndrome scales based on existing items from other inventories. New research developments further include brain imaging studies in selected and unselected groups, clinical assessment of psychopathology through interviews, and cross-referencing the NTR database to other national databases. A large biobank enterprise is ongoing in the ANTR in which blood and urine samples are collected for genotyping, expression analysis, and meta-bolomics studies. In this paper we give an update on the YNTR and ANTR phenotyping and on the ongoing ANTR biobank studies.

Little is known about the frequency of headache in the elderly population as few epidemiological studies have been carried out. In one year in the USA, 70% of the general population had a headache, 5% of whom sought medical attention. In a large population-based study carried out in East Boston, US, some 17% of patients over 65 yrs of age reported frequent headache, with 53% of women and 36% of men reporting headache in the previous year.

AbstractBackgroundWe analyzed a 10-year stroke administrative dataset to examine trends in admissions, mortality, and discharge destination in Canada.MethodsWe conducted an analysis of hospital administrative data from April 1st 2003 to March 31st 2013 from the Canadian Institute of Health Information’s Discharge Abstract Database. Ten-year trends for population-based age- and sex-standardized admission rates were calculated. We reviewed 10-year trends in absolute stroke admissions for differences between provinces and age groups. Stroke 30-day in-hospital mortality rates were calculated and adjusted for sex, age, stroke type and comorbidities. We documented changes in discharge location for ischemic and hemorrhagic stroke patients discharged from acute care.ResultsThe rate of hospital admissions has declined from 140.2 to 117.5 (per 100,000 people). The number of absolute stroke admissions within provinces increased in Alberta and British Columbia (21.7% and 16.2% respectively). The proportion of stroke patients aged 40-69 years old increased by 4.8% (p<0.0001) over the 10 years, whereas the proportion aged over 70 decreased by 4.9% (p<0.0001). Risk-adjusted 30-day in-hospital mortality decreased from: 18.5% to 14.9% for all strokes; 15.2% to 12.1% for ischemic strokes; 35.6% to 29.7% for intracerebral hemorrhage; and 25.1% to 18.0% for subarachnoid hemorrhage. The absolute increase in patients requiring inpatient and outpatient support increased by 4% (p<0.0001).ConclusionThe rate of admissions for stroke is decreasing but there is an increase in stroke admissions for younger patients. In-hospital mortality is decreasing; fewer patients are going directly home without services and more are requiring support services.

Few epidemiological studies have examined the potential protective effects of physical activity on insomnia. The authors thus evaluated the association between physical activity and insomnia in a large population-based study in Shizuoka, Japan. Individual data were obtained from participants in an ongoing cohort study. A total of 14,001 older residents who completed questionnaires were followed for 3 yr. Of these, 10,211 and 3,697 participants were eligible for the cross-sectional and longitudinal analyses, respectively. The authors obtained information about the frequency of physical activity and insomnia. Then, the adjusted odds ratios and 95% confidence intervals between physical activity and insomnia were estimated. Habitual physical activity was related to lower prevalence of insomnia. Frequent physical activity also reduced the incidence of insomnia, especially difficulty maintaining sleep. For elderly people with sufficient mobility and no preexisting disease, high-frequency physical activity (e.g., 5 or more days/wk) may help reduce insomnia.

Prior studies of stress cardiomyopathy (SCM) have used International Classification of Diseases (ICD) codes to identify patients in administrative databases without evaluating the validity of these codes. Between 2010 and 2016, we identified 592 patients discharged with a first known principal or secondary ICD code for SCM in our medical system. On chart review, 580 charts had a diagnosis of SCM (positive predictive value 98%; 95% CI: 96.4-98.8), although 38 (6.4%) did not have active clinical manifestations of SCM during the hospitalization. Moreover, only 66.8% underwent cardiac catheterization and 91.5% underwent echocardiography. These findings suggest that, although all but a few hospitalized patients with an ICD code for SCM had a diagnosis of SCM, some of these were chronic cases, and numerous patients with a new diagnosis of SCM did not undergo a complete diagnostic workup. Researchers should be mindful of these limitations in future studies involving administrative databases.

BackgroundHip fractures (HFs) represent an important cause of morbidity and mortality among adults in long-term care (LTC), but lack of detailed epidemiological data poses challenges to intervention planning. We aimed to determine the incidence of HFs among permanent LTC residents in Saskatchewan between 2008 and 2012, using linked, provincial administrative health databases, exploring associations between outcomes and basic individual and institutional characteristics.MethodsWe utilized the Ministry of Health databases to select HF cases based on ICD 10 diagnoses fracture of head and neck of femur, pertrochanteric fracture and subtrochanteric fracture of femur. HF incidence rates in LTC were compared to older adults in the general population.ResultsLTC residents were more likely to be female overall (65.5%), although this varied by age, with only 46.6% female in those under 65, but 77% female among those 90 years and older. Mean age of residents was highest in rural centres (85.2 yrs) and lowest in medium–large centres (81.0 yrs). Of 6,230 cases of HFs in the province during the study period, 2,743 (44%) were in the LTC cohort. Incidence rates per 1,000 person years increased with age and were higher in the LTC group (F = 68.6, M = 49.8) than the overall population (F = 1.62, M = 0.73). Rates of HFs in the province and in LTC were higher in females than males in all age groups, except for the youngest (< 65 years), where males had higher rates, and the oldest category (90+) where rates were similar. Women 90+ years in larger LTC had significantly higher (p = .035) HF rates than those in smaller LTC, and also had significantly (p = .001) higher rates in medium-large compared to smaller population centres. However, after age standardization to the overall SK population, it was apparent that the larger LTC facilities and the medium-large population centres had overall lower HF rates than the small and medium LTC facilities and the small urban and rural PCs, respectively. One health region had particularly high rates, even when accounting for age and sex composition.ConclusionBoth HF numbers and incidence rates were higher in LTC compared to the overall population, with higher rates in older women, small to medium size LTC, and particular health regions. Our data suggest the need for further exploration of potentially remediable factors for HFs in smaller LTCs, and for targeting specific facilities and regions with outlying HF rates.

Purpose Chronic myeloid leukemia (CML) management changed dramatically with the development of imatinib mesylate (IM), the first tyrosine kinase inhibitor targeting the BCR-ABL1 oncoprotein. In Sweden, the drug was approved in November 2001. We report relative survival (RS) of patients with CML diagnosed during a 36-year period. Patients and Methods Using data from the population-based Swedish Cancer Registry and population life tables, we estimated RS for all patients diagnosed with CML from 1973 to 2008 (n = 3,173; 1,796 males and 1,377 females; median age, 62 years). Patients were categorized into five age groups and five calendar periods, the last being 2001 to 2008. Information on use of upfront IM was collected from the Swedish CML registry. Results Relative survival improved with each calendar period, with the greatest improvement between 1994-2000 and 2001-2008. Five-year cumulative relative survival ratios (95% Cls) were 0.21 (0.17 to 0.24) for patients diagnosed 1973-1979, 0.54 (0.50 to 0.58) for 1994-2000, and 0.80 (0.75 to 0.83) for 2001-2008. This improvement was confined to patients younger than 79 years of age. Five-year RSRs for patients diagnosed from 2001 to 2008 were 0.91 (95% CI, 0.85 to 0.94) and 0.25 (95% CI, 0.10 to 0.47) for patients younger than 50 and older than 79 years, respectively. Men had inferior outcome. Upfront overall use of IM increased from 40% (2002) to 84% (2006). Only 18% of patients older than 80 years of age received IM as first-line therapy. Conclusion This large population-based study shows a major improvement in outcome of patients with CML up to 79 years of age diagnosed from 2001 to 2008, mainly caused by an increasing use of IM. The elderly still have poorer outcome, partly because of a limited use of IM.

Introduction: Childhood stroke event rates have been reported both using administrative databases and population-based epidemiological studies. The latter include verification of stroke as a case and categorization of type. Administrative databases allow cheaper, quicker estimation of rates and possible extrapolation of estimated rates to population-based rates. However, these estimations rely on the accuracy and interpretation of the ICD-9 coding. Methods: The Greater Cincinnati/Northern Kentucky Stroke Study measures temporal trends in the incidence rates in a biracial population of 1.3 million. Discharge lists with primary and secondary ICD-9 codes 430-436 from 16 area hospitals for 2010 were obtained; 437-438, 674 and 747 were also included at the Children’s hospital. Detailed information from medical records of potential cases was abstracted by trained research nurses and reviewed by stroke physicians, who determined if the event was a case and, also the event type (hemorrhagic stroke, infarction or transient ischemic attack(TIA)). Results: A total of 89 potential events in children <20 years of age were reviewed, yielding 19 confirmed cases. Positive predictive values (PPV) for the primary ICD-9 codes for specific types varied from 0% to 100%. Primary and secondary ICD-9 codes, event types, and percent correct are presented in the Table. Conclusions: Childhood stroke cases captured through selected ICD-9 codes: 430-432, 434.x1, 434.9 and 435.9 (marked with an asterisk in the table) in the primary position would yield 14 strokes/TIAs, and underestimate the number of events by 26%. However, using both primary and secondary codes they would yield 34 strokes//TIAs, and overestimate the number of events by 79%. Population-based epidemiology studies are essential to monitor the validity of using ICD-9 codes to estimate childhood stroke/TIA incidence.
